*Note - Stresses beyond the listed Absolute Maximum Ratings may
cause permanent damage to the device. These are stress ratings only,
and functional operation of the device at these or any other conditions
outside those listed in the operational sections of this specification is not
implied. Exposure to any absolute maximum rating for extended
periods may affect device performance and reliability.
Temperature Under Bias ...................... –55°C to 125°C
Storage Temperature ............................. –65°C to 150°C
Lead Solder Temperature (10s) ........................... 300 °C
Terminal Voltage with Respect to GND:
V0, V1, V2, and V3 ......... –0.3V to 6.0V
All Others ....................... –0.3V to 6.0V
Junction Temperature.......................…….....…...150°C
ESD Rating per JEDEC……………………..….…..2000V
Latch-Up testing per JEDEC………..…….......…±100mA
DC OPERATING CHARACTERISTICS
ABSOLUTE MAXIMUM RATINGS*
RECOMMENDED OPERATING CONDITIONS
(Over Recommended Operating Conditions; Voltages are relative to GND)
Industrial Temperature Range............... –40ºC to +85ºC.
Commercial Temperature Range..............–5ºC to +70ºC.
VSUPPLY Supply Voltage............................2.7V to 5.5V
VSUPPLY = Device supply voltage provided by the
highest VX input.
Package Thermal Resistance (
θJA)
16 Lead SSOP…………………….………….…23oC/W
Moisture Classification Level 1 (MSL 1) per J-STD- 020

RELIABILITY CHARACTERISTICS
Data Retention………………….…………..…..100 Years
Endurance……………………….…..…….100,000 Cycles
Note 1: Low Range Hysteresis = 4.2 X (Vtrip - 0.5 volts) mV. For Vtrip = 1.0 volts, Hysteresis = 2.1 mV (0.21 %),
High Range Hysteresis = 12.6 X (Vtrip -0.5 volts) mV. For Vtrip = 5.0 volts, Hysteresis = 56.7 mV (1.13%).
